"Harriet first began keeping a journal when she was six months old. She didn't write anything down - writing is not easy for possums, especially babies, but she kept everything in her mind." With a first line like that, how can you not continue reading?!
Springthorpe engages you from the very beginning in this truly unique book that will delight adults and children alike. Harriet is a plucky possum with a penchant for adventure, who gets into trouble when she decides to follow her friend across "the black strip."
The story is short, sweet, and ever so memorable. In fact, after personally witnessing a sad exchange between a possum and an SUV on an off-ramp, my mind went straight to "Harriet!" as I tried to hold back my tears. Thankfully, all turns out well in the end for the charming heroine in this mini masterpiece (I finished it one sitting). Would recommend!

A wonderful tale told with warmth and charm through the eyes of the title character, I was drawn into her world and was surely in no hurry to leave. The author paints such a vivid picture I felt as if I were her traveling companion on her journey of both self-discovery and that of the world around her. Anyone who enjoys an uplifting tale will certainly find that here.
